Key Facts & Announcement Details

  • Comet browser availability: Perplexity has opened access to Pro plan users in India for the Comet browser on Mac and Windows. Android users can pre-order via the Play Store.
  • Email Assistant launch: The AI Email Assistant is now available to Max plan subscribers. It works across Gmail and Outlook, handling tasks like drafting replies, prioritizing emails, summarizing threads, and scheduling meetings.
  • Security & privacy safeguards: Perplexity asserts that the Email Assistant is SOC 2 and GDPR compliant, and importantly, that user email data is not used for model training.
  • Subscription & pricing: The Max plan (which includes the Email Assistant) costs about USD 200 per month (roughly ₹17,700).
  • Browser design & features:
      • Unlike traditional tabbed browsers, Comet uses a workspace interface rather than separate tabs, helping users keep track of context.
      • An AI sidebar (Comet Assistant) can: summarize pages, manage tabs, convert a webpage to email, schedule events, perform contextual tasks based on what the user is reading.
      • Perplexity claims that Comet assistants (via Comet or Max plans) already increase the number of tasks/questions users complete daily by between 3× to 18×.
  • Indian rollout timing: Comet became available to Indian Pro users beginning September 22, 2025.

Expert Voices & References

From Perplexity’s blog:

“Simply put, a powerful and personal AI assistant helps you get a lot more done.” They note that Email Assistant connects across devices, drafts replies in your tone, organizes messages, and schedules meetings — all while being secure and not training on your data.

Indian Express reports:

The Assistant can “summarize discussions, prioritise emails, and even respond to specific inbox-related questions.”

ET Enterprise AI writes:

“Unlike traditional browsers … Comet uses a workspace format instead of a tabbed interface … includes Comet Assistant, an AI agent that can automate tasks such as managing tabs, summarising emails, reviewing calendars and navigating web pages.”

Windows Central notes:

The Email Assistant supports Gmail and Outlook, drafts replies, labels and prioritizes messages, and ensures enterprise-grade security.

These voices outline the strategy: Perplexity is creating an AI-infused, task-aware browsing and email environment with strong privacy claims.


Broader Context: AI & Productivity, Risks & Opportunities

The rise of agentic productivity tools

We’re seeing a shift: from tools that assist in narrow tasks (e.g. writing, image generation) to “agentic” systems that orchestrate tasks across domains (web, email, scheduling). Comet + Email Assistant is a significant step in that direction.

Trade-off between convenience and control

When AI can act on your behalf (draft/send, schedule meetings), users must retain control and visibility. Mistakes, tone mismatches, or misprioritization can cause issues. UI/UX must ensure user oversight.

Privacy, data, and trust

Handling email is among the most sensitive domains. Perplexity’s guarantee that data is not used to train models is crucial — but audits, transparency reports, and user control will be key.

Strategic pressure on incumbents

Google (with Gmail + Search), Microsoft (Outlook + Edge + Copilot), and others already have deep integration. Perplexity’s move forces these incumbents to accelerate their integration across browsing, search, and email.

Digital inclusion & growth

In emerging economies, many users rely on fewer devices and have intermittent connectivity. Tools that reduce friction and integrate capabilities may have stronger adoption, especially if cost, performance, and privacy are managed well.
